在数字化转型的浪潮中,企业对数据的依赖程度越来越高,数据成为企业核心资产之一。然而,数据的中断或丢失可能对企业造成巨大的经济损失和声誉损害。为了应对潜在的灾难性事件,灾备演练系统成为企业保障业务连续性和数据安全的重要手段。本文将深入探讨基于云的灾备演练系统的设计与实现,为企业提供实用的参考。
一、灾备演练的重要性
1. 数据安全与业务连续性
在现代商业环境中,数据中断可能导致数小时甚至数天的业务停顿,进而引发巨大的经济损失。灾备演练通过模拟各种灾难场景,验证企业的应急响应能力,确保在真正灾难发生时能够快速恢复业务。
2. 风险管理与问题发现
通过定期的灾备演练,企业可以发现现有系统中的潜在问题,例如数据备份不完整、灾难恢复计划执行不畅等。这些问题在演练中被发现并修复,可以显著降低实际灾难发生时的风险。
3. 合规性与法规要求
许多行业对数据保护和业务连续性有严格的法规要求,例如《数据保护法》、《GDPR》等。灾备演练是企业满足这些法规要求的重要手段,同时也是展示企业社会责任的重要方式。
二、基于云的灾备演练系统设计
1. 系统总体架构
基于云的灾备演练系统通常采用分布式架构,结合公有云、私有云或混合云的部署方式。系统主要包括以下几个核心模块:
- 数据备份与恢复模块:负责数据的定期备份和快速恢复。
- 灾难切换模块:在灾难发生时,自动切换到备用系统。
- 演练模拟模块:模拟各种灾难场景,测试系统的响应能力。
- 监控与分析模块:实时监控系统运行状态,并提供数据分析支持。
2. 功能模块设计
- 数据备份与恢复:支持多种数据备份策略,包括全量备份、增量备份和差异备份。备份数据存储在云端,确保数据的安全性和可用性。
- 灾难切换:在主系统故障时,自动切换到备用系统,确保业务的连续性。
- 演练模拟:通过数字孪生技术,模拟各种灾难场景,例如数据丢失、网络中断、服务器故障等,测试系统的应急响应能力。
- 监控与分析:通过数据中台,实时监控系统的运行状态,并提供详细的演练报告和分析结果。
3. 技术选型与实现
- 云平台选择:根据企业需求选择合适的云平台,例如AWS、Azure或阿里云。云平台提供了弹性计算、存储和网络资源,为灾备演练系统提供了强大的技术支持。
- 数据存储与管理:使用分布式数据库或对象存储技术,确保数据的高可用性和可扩展性。
- 自动化与智能化:通过自动化脚本和人工智能技术,实现灾备演练的自动化执行和智能分析。
三、基于云的灾备演练系统实现方案
1. 数据备份与恢复
数据备份是灾备演练系统的核心功能之一。基于云的灾备演练系统支持多种备份策略,例如:
- 全量备份:定期备份所有数据,适用于数据量较小的场景。
- 增量备份:仅备份自上次备份以来发生变化的数据,节省存储空间和备份时间。
- 差异备份:备份自上次全量备份以来发生变化的数据,结合全量备份使用。
2. 灾难切换
在灾难发生时,系统需要快速切换到备用系统。基于云的灾备演练系统通过以下方式实现灾难切换:
- 自动切换:系统检测到主系统故障后,自动切换到备用系统。
- 手动切换:在某些情况下,系统管理员可以手动执行切换操作。
3. 演练评估与优化
通过数字孪生技术,企业可以在虚拟环境中模拟各种灾难场景,并评估系统的响应能力。演练结束后,系统会生成详细的报告,分析演练中的问题并提出优化建议。
4. 自动化与智能化
基于云的灾备演练系统可以通过自动化脚本和人工智能技术,实现演练的自动化执行和智能分析。例如:
- 自动化执行:系统可以根据预设的演练计划,自动执行演练任务。
- 智能分析:通过机器学习算法,分析演练数据,预测潜在风险并提出优化建议。
四、数字孪生与灾备演练的结合
1. 数字孪生技术的应用
数字孪生技术通过创建物理系统的虚拟模型,模拟各种场景,帮助企业更好地理解和应对潜在风险。在灾备演练中,数字孪生技术可以用于模拟各种灾难场景,例如数据丢失、网络中断、服务器故障等。
2. 可视化监控与分析
通过数字可视化技术,企业可以在可视化平台上实时监控系统的运行状态,并通过数据分析工具,分析演练数据,优化应急响应策略。
五、数据中台在灾备演练中的作用
1. 数据整合与管理
数据中台可以帮助企业整合分散在各个系统中的数据,提供统一的数据管理平台。在灾备演练中,数据中台可以确保数据的准确性和一致性,为演练提供可靠的数据支持。
2. 数据分析与决策支持
通过数据中台,企业可以对演练数据进行深入分析,发现问题并提出优化建议。例如,通过分析演练报告,企业可以发现系统中的潜在问题,并采取相应的改进措施。
六、基于云的灾备演练系统的挑战与解决方案
1. 数据一致性与同步
在基于云的灾备演练系统中,数据一致性是一个重要的挑战。为了解决这个问题,企业可以采用数据同步技术,确保主系统和备用系统之间的数据同步。
2. 系统兼容性与扩展性
随着企业业务的不断发展,灾备演练系统需要具备良好的扩展性。为了解决这个问题,企业可以采用模块化设计,确保系统的可扩展性和灵活性。
3. 资源分配与成本控制
基于云的灾备演练系统需要大量的计算和存储资源,这可能会导致企业的运营成本增加。为了解决这个问题,企业可以采用按需付费的云服务模式,根据实际需求动态调整资源分配。
4. 人员培训与意识提升
灾备演练系统的成功实施离不开人员的培训和意识提升。企业可以通过定期的培训和演练,提高员工的应急响应能力。
七、总结与展望
基于云的灾备演练系统是企业保障业务连续性和数据安全的重要手段。通过数字孪生、数据中台和人工智能等技术的应用,企业可以实现灾备演练的自动化、智能化和可视化,提升应急响应能力。
未来,随着云计算、大数据和人工智能技术的不断发展,基于云的灾备演练系统将更加智能化和高效化。企业需要紧跟技术发展的步伐,不断提升自身的应急响应能力,确保业务的持续稳定运行。
申请试用
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。